AI Now Drives UK Beauty Business Operations

Artificial intelligence is no longer a theoretical tool; it is now actively shaping UK beauty and personal care businesses. AI integration spans product development, ingredient science, retail, health applications, and overall company operations. Major beauty corporations are forming alliances with tech firms to advance this rapid transformation.

This shift signals a move towards more intelligent, efficient, and forecasting-driven business models within the sector. For independent salon and barbershop owners, the growing presence of AI in larger operations warrants attention. Understanding how AI impacts manufacturing, supply chains, and even consumer behaviour can inform strategic decisions, even if direct implementation feels distant.

The industry's embrace of AI suggests a future where data-driven insights optimise everything from stock management to personalised client recommendations. While large corporations lead this charge, smaller businesses should consider how emerging AI-powered tools might eventually become accessible or adaptable to their specific needs, potentially enhancing service delivery or operational efficiency.
